Saudi Arabia.. The Supreme Court declares Thursday the first day of Ramadan

Dubai, United Arab Emirates (CNN) – The Supreme Court in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ia announced that Thursday is the first day of Ramadan, according to the official Saudi Press Agency (SPA), quoting the royal court.

And the Supreme Court said, “Tomorrow, Wednesday, corresponding to March 22, 2023, is the 30th of the month of Sha’ban, and Thursday, the beginning of the month of Ramadan 1444 AH.”

The crescent of the month of Ramadan could not be seen through the astronomical observatory in Tamir.
